Output file names setting

| · | # (hash symbol) - number of output file starting from zero will replace hash symbol(s). Using more hash symbols allow you to set the length of your numbers. For example: ### will be replaced by 000, 001, 002, 003, etc.
|
|
|
| · | %f1 - Input directory name will replace all %f1 texts.
|
|
|
| · | %f2 - Part of file name will replace all %f2 texts. The length of the part of file name depends on typed number of leading characters to comparing in defined categories filter.
|
|
|
| · | %f3 - Part of file name before defined numbers in name will replace all %f3 texts.
|
|
|
| · | %f4 - File extension (format) will replace all %f4 texts.
|
|
|
| · | %v1 - Width of input video or image will replace all %v1 texts.
|
|
|
| · | %v2 - Height of input video or image will replace all %v2 texts.
|
|
|
| · | %v3 - Number of bits per pixel of input video or image will replace all %v3 texts.
|
|
|
| · | %v4 - Frame rate of input video stream will replace all %v4 texts.
|
|
|
| · | %a1 - Sample rate of input audio stream will replace all %a1 texts.
|
|
|
| · | %a2 - Number of channels of input audio stream will replace all %a2 texts.
|
|
|
| · | %a3 - Number of bits per channel of input audio stream will replace all %a3 texts.
|
|
|
| · | Another symbol will be moved into the output file name.
